With only two challenges left this weeks Life & StyleIn Touch and L.A. COLORS “Brush with Fame” challenge is “Summer Cover Up.” That’s right, we’re talking all things foundation, concealer and powders!

When looking for the perfect foundation, it’s important to know what you want and that you get to know your skin – are you oily, normal or dry? Are you fair, medium or dark? Do you have pink or yellow undertones? What level of coverage are you looking for? (And what are you trying to cover — enlarged mores, wrinkles, acne scars, beauty marks, redness, dark circles, or smooth out your entire face). And lastly do you have a preference in the finish? (dewy, matte or regular?).

As some of you know I started the style blog, In His Clothes, where one item of each look is either mens or menswear inspired, while the rest of the outfit is free game.

Tomgirl is a term I coined this year when I started the blog, which unlike tomboy style (which is all about dressing like the boys), Tomgirl style is borrowing from them but keeping a feminine edge. I like to think of it as boy meets girl – converse with dresses, motorcycle jackets over flowy skirts, heels with boyfriend jeans… You get my drift. Now if you’re one of those that can’t find the right shade the trick is practice, practice, practice (or rather, try, try, try). There are general rules like if you’re…

Fair skin – opt for pink reds to ones with blue undertones (cool reds) work for you! Coral reds as well.

Medium skintone – you’re golden in true reds as well as orangy-reds (warm reds) and fiery tones!

Darker complexions – raspberry reds to rich burgundy shades as well as cool reds.

Keep in mind there are exceptions and variations to all of these (like MAJOR ones), there’s probably a blue-red to orange-red for every person with the amount of reds on the market so sometimes your best bet is to find a celebrity that has similar coloring to you and see which shade they wear.
